Committee for Social Concerns

MISSION AND PURPOSE 

The Committee for Social Concerns (CSC) coordinates all charity, advocacy, and justice activities supported by Old St. Mary’s. The committee will serve as a central clearing house for all proposed social concerns activities for both the Parish and the School, organizing them in ways to enhance the service-learning opportunities for participants of all ages.

MEMBERSHIP AND TERMS

The Pastor shall appoint 6-8 volunteer members to serve alongside a representative from the Parish Pastoral Staff and the School Administrative Staff. They shall reflect the diversity of the Parish and School community and possess a passion for Catholic Social Teaching.

Members will serve three (3) year terms which can be renewed for an additional 3 years by mutual agreement of the Pastor and the appointee. Terms shall be staggered to ensure stability and new perspectives. No more than one-third of the board should turn over in a single year.  

Anyone interested in serving on the CSC should send a statement of interest to the pastor.

 

DUTIES OF MEMBERS

The Committee for Social Concerns will meet in-person month on a date and a time to be determined by the inaugural members. Members of the Committee should have the following gifts:

  • Attend Mass at Old St. Mary’s on a regular basis. There is no requirement that every CSC member be Catholic. 
  • Commit at least 5 hours per month outside of meeting time to assist with CSC-related activities. Less than 5 hours may be needed in any given month, depending on workflow. 
  • Contribute regularly to the financial needs of Old St. Mary’s and the CSC. 
  • Be generally available to volunteer for CSC and non-CSC related activities at Old St. Mary’s.
  • Attend CSC-led events, days of service, and related activities on a regular basis.
  • Proactively identify CSC-related areas of need and potential solutions.
